What is Weight Distribution?
Weight distribution refers to how weight is distributed across your towing vehicle and the trailer. An even distribution ensures stability, reduces sway, and improves braking performance, making it essential for a safe towing experience.
The Dangers of Improper Distribution
Misbalanced weight can result in various issues, including trailer sway, poor handling, and increased braking distances. In extreme cases, it may even lead to accidents. Recognizing the signs of improper distribution is crucial for maintaining road safety.
Signs of Poor Weight Distribution
Recognizing the signs of improper weight distribution can help you fix problems before they become dangerous:
- Trailer Sway: This is often caused by too much weight in the rear.
- Difficult Steering: Uneven or improper weight placement can make steering harder.
- Poor Braking: Overloaded axles or uneven cargo can increase stopping distances.
- Vehicle Squatting: Excessive tongue weight causes the rear of your tow vehicle to sag, affecting its handling.
Achieving Proper Distribution
To achieve the optimal balance, position heavy items over the axles of the trailer. We’ll use load distribution hitches if necessary, and always verify your setup before heading out. A properly loaded trailer significantly enhances stability and control. Proper weight distribution isn’t just about balance—it’s about overall safety, comfort, and fuel savings. Here’s why it pays to get it right:
- Better Handling: A balanced weight distribution provides controlled steering and fewer surprises.
- Improved Braking: With weight even across all tires, braking is uniform and predictable.
- Reduced Sway: The vehicle stays aligned behind you, even in crosswinds or during heavy traffic.
- Less Wear & Tear: Suspension, tires, and brakes last longer with even load stress.
- Better Fuel Efficiency: A level, stable tow reduces drag and improves MPG.
